Terrestrial habitats, encompassing everything from lush woodlands to arid drylands and expansive prairies, represent a remarkably diverse range of life. These earthly communities are shaped by a complex interplay of conditions, including rainfall, heat, illumination, and ground composition. Vegetation life, ranging from towering woods to delicate wildflowers, forms the foundation of these systems, providing food and cover for a wide array of fauna life. The intricate connections between organisms, from hunter and food source to symbiotic partnerships, create a delicate balance that sustains these valuable areas. Studying these landscapes is crucial for understanding universal biodiversity and developing effective protection strategies for future generations.

Exploring Land and Water: Contrasting Habitats
Unique landscapes and aquatic habitats represent fundamentally different approaches to life. Terrestrial areas, such as forests, deserts, and grasslands, are characterized by soil, sunlight, and somewhat limited water, fostering specialized plants and fauna communities. In stark contrast, aquatic systems, encompassing everything from vast oceans to tiny ponds, are defined by water's dominance and often experience reduced light penetration and fluctuating salinity levels. These differences drive significant adaptations; terrestrial organisms may evolve drought resistance and efficient nutrient absorption, while marine species frequently demonstrate specialized respiratory organs and streamlined body shapes. Ultimately, the relationship between these opposing habitats shapes the overall biodiversity of our planet.
